    This is weird:
    For this site: oiltradingbroker.com
    On google, the homepage’s meta title tag appears as: “oil trading broker”
    the sites true meta title is:
    “Crude Oil Trading Systems, Tips, and Guides To Forex Trade”

    On yahoo the true meta tag appears.
    Anyone knows why this happens?

    Search this in google: site:www.yourwebsite.com
    Check all your meta tags there. Google sometimes changes the tags per search results.
    Further, if the tags are incorrect make sure the HTML document is corrected with the new tag.
    Then submit a new sitemap in webmasters.
    Build a few links to the page you just changed (blogspot/wordpress etc), once Google crawls your link it will automatically update the META tags.
